Hey Gents.

Just got Litchi, presume I will want to fly Way point Missions but with all the reading I have done I only find folks saying to use "F-Mode"

Stupid question of the day. What is F-Mode? :rolleyes:

P4 has Atti mode, Sport mode and P mode. I'm being told to get the height near the first way point, switch to 'F'- Mode and load the mission.

I know this must be a simple answer, would it be to use 'S'-mode on the P4 for way point missions?

From the Litchi help:
For the Phantom 4 the switch remains in the “P”
position for autonomous flight.

There is no F Mode on a Phantom 4, it could be you are referring to "F" Mode on earlier models, that allowed the transmitter to load programs for More Autonomous Drone flight.

If you use Litchi with the Phantom 4 you will operate the drone in either Sport Mode or P Mode, Litchi can NOT use Att Mode. The Phantom 4 default in P mode is with the obstacle avoidance ON, This limits the P4 to around 20 MPH if you turn it off Top Speed is around 30 MPH.
